CSCI 338 - Numerical Methods

Institution:
Texas Lutheran University
Subject:
Description:
Numerical techniques for solving mathematical models of scientific problems. Topics include the numerical solution of equations, error analysis, numerical differentiation and integration, interpolation and approximations, numerical solution of systems of equations. (Also offered as MATH 338) Prerequisite: MATH 232.
